What is CVE-2024-2791?
The Metform Elementor Contact Form Builder plugin for WordPress contains a vulnerability that allows authenticated users with contributor-level access and above to exploit insufficient sanitization and escaping of user-supplied attributes. This leads to Stored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) via the plugin's widgets, enabling attackers to inject arbitrary web scripts. These scripts can execute when any user accesses the compromised pages, potentially compromising the security of the affected website.

Affected Version(s)
MetForm β Contact Form, Survey, Quiz, & Custom Form Builder for Elementor * <= 3.8.5
